IDENTIFICATION OF CRYPTOCOCCUS NEOFORMANS ISOLATES FROM PIGEON DROPPINGS IN BENIN CITY, EDO STATE.

ABSTRACT

This present study was conducted to identify Cryptococcus neoforman isolates from pigeon droppings in Benin City. Fifty-six samples of pigeon droppings were collected from ten locations (markets) in Benin City. Potato Dextrose Agar and Urea Agar Base were prepared and autoclaved at 121oC for 15minutes, and pouring of plate was done under sterile conditions using a laminar flow chamber. Morphological characteristics, microscopic characteristics and Biochemical test (Urease test) were used to identify Cryptococcus neoforman. Cryptococcus neoforman was found to be ovoid in shape. This organism was able to dgrade urea. It can be inferred from this test that 21 samples (37.5%) were positive for Cryptococcus neoforman and 35 samples (62.5%) were negative for Cryptococcus neoforman. Pigeon droppings are considered as dangerous reservoirs and potential sources of inhaled Cryptococcus neoforman. High level of hygiene and regular visits by veterinary specialists to places where these pigeons are kept or sold can prevent the rare at which this disease can be contacted.
